php中实现删除功能的代码怎么写
-
要实现删除功能的代码,首先需要在PHP中连接数据库,然后编写SQL语句来执行删除操作。下面是一个简单的示例:
“`php
connect_error) {
die(“连接数据库失败: ” . $conn->connect_error);
}// 获取要删除的数据的ID
$id = $_GET[‘id’];// 执行删除操作
$sql = “DELETE FROM your_table WHERE id = “.$id;if ($conn->query($sql) === TRUE) {
echo “删除成功”;
} else {
echo “删除失败: ” . $conn->error;
}// 关闭数据库连接
$conn->close();
?>
“`请将代码中的`your_password`,`your_database`,`your_table`替换为你的实际信息。这段代码通过GET方法获取要删除数据的ID,在SQL语句中使用`DELETE FROM`来删除指定ID的记录。最后,根据执行结果输出相应的信息。
注意:在实际开发中,为了安全性考虑,应使用预处理语句来避免SQL注入的风险。以上示例为简化版代码,仅供参考,请根据自己的实际情况进行适当的安全处理。
2年前 -
在PHP中实现删除功能的代码需要以下步骤:
1. 连接到数据库:首先,使用数据库信息(主机名、用户名、密码、数据库名称)创建一个数据库连接。可以使用mysqli或PDO扩展来完成这个步骤。
2. 创建删除语句:使用SQL语句创建一个用于删除数据的语句。例如,如果要删除表中的某一行数据,可以使用DELETE语句。
3. 执行删除语句:使用PHP的数据库扩展中的函数,例如mysqli_query或PDO的exec函数,来执行删除语句。
4. 处理删除结果:检查执行删除语句后的结果。例如,使用mysqli_affected_rows函数检查受影响的行数,以确定是否成功删除数据。
5. 关闭数据库连接:在删除操作完成后,记得关闭数据库连接,以释放资源。
下面是一个示例代码,展示了如何在PHP中实现删除功能:
“`php
connect_error) {
die(“连接失败: ” . $conn->connect_error);
}// 删除数据
$sql = “DELETE FROM users WHERE id=1”;if ($conn->query($sql) === TRUE) {
echo “数据删除成功”;
} else {
echo “数据删除失败: ” . $conn->error;
}// 处理删除结果
if ($conn->affected_rows > 0) {
echo “成功删除了 ” . $conn->affected_rows . ” 行数据”;
} else {
echo “未找到要删除的数据”;
}// 关闭数据库连接
$conn->close();
?>
“`注意:以上代码仅为示例,实际应用中需要根据自己的需求和数据库结构进行相应的修改。同时,为了安全起见,应该使用参数化查询或预处理语句来防止SQL注入攻击。
2年前 -
在PHP中实现删除功能可以通过以下步骤和代码来完成:
1. 连接数据库:首先需要连接到数据库。你可以使用标准的PHP连接数据库的方法,比如使用PDO或者mysqli。
2. 构建删除语句:根据需求,构建适当的删除语句。删除语句通常使用SQL的DELETE语句。
3. 执行删除操作:使用连接数据库的方法执行删除语句。
下面是一个简单的例子来演示实现删除功能的代码:
“`php
connect_error) {
die(“连接失败: ” . $conn->connect_error);
}// 构建删除语句
$sql = “DELETE FROM users WHERE id=1”;// 执行删除操作
if ($conn->query($sql) === TRUE) {
echo “删除成功”;
} else {
echo “删除失败: ” . $conn->error;
}// 关闭数据库连接
$conn->close();
?>
“`在上面的代码中,我们首先连接到数据库,然后构建了一个删除语句`DELETE FROM users WHERE id=1`,该语句表示删除`users`表中`id`为1的记录。然后使用`$conn->query()`方法执行删除操作,并根据返回的结果判断是否成功删除。最后关闭数据库连接。
需要注意的是,上面的示例代码只是一个简单的示例,实际中可能需要根据具体的业务需求来构建和执行删除操作。另外,为了安全起见,我们应该在构建删除语句时使用参数化查询,以防止SQL注入攻击。
2年前